人工智能对话技术如何实现语音识别与合成?

人工智能对话技术在我国的发展已经取得了显著的成果,其中语音识别与合成技术是人工智能领域的重要研究方向。本文将讲述一位致力于人工智能对话技术研究的科学家,以及他是如何实现语音识别与合成的。

这位科学家名叫张伟,他自幼对计算机科学和人工智能领域充满浓厚的兴趣。大学毕业后,张伟进入了一家知名人工智能公司,开始了他在语音识别与合成领域的探索之旅。

一、语音识别技术的实现

语音识别技术是人工智能对话技术中的关键环节,它能够将人类的语音信号转换为计算机可识别的文字信息。以下是张伟在语音识别技术方面的一些研究成果:

  1. 特征提取与预处理

在语音识别过程中,首先要对原始语音信号进行特征提取和预处理。张伟采用了一种基于深度学习的特征提取方法,通过对语音信号进行短时傅里叶变换(STFT)和梅尔频率倒谱系数(MFCC)计算,提取出语音信号的时频特征。


  1. 语音识别模型

为了提高语音识别的准确率,张伟采用了一种基于卷积神经网络(CNN)的语音识别模型。该模型能够自动学习语音信号中的时频特征,并通过多层卷积和池化操作提取出更有用的特征。


  1. 模型优化与训练

在语音识别模型训练过程中,张伟采用了一种基于梯度下降的优化算法,并结合批量归一化(Batch Normalization)和dropout技术,有效提高了模型的收敛速度和泛化能力。

二、语音合成技术的实现

语音合成技术是将文字信息转换为自然流畅的语音输出。以下是张伟在语音合成技术方面的一些研究成果:

  1. 文字预处理

在语音合成过程中,首先要对输入的文字信息进行预处理,包括分词、词性标注、命名实体识别等。张伟采用了一种基于统计模型的分词方法,并结合神经网络技术实现了高精度的分词效果。


  1. 语音合成模型

张伟采用了一种基于循环神经网络(RNN)的语音合成模型,该模型能够根据输入的文字信息生成对应的语音波形。具体来说,他采用了LSTM(长短期记忆网络)结构,使得模型能够捕捉到文字信息中的时序关系。


  1. 语音合成效果优化

为了提高语音合成效果,张伟在模型训练过程中采用了以下策略:

(1)引入注意力机制,使得模型能够更好地关注到文字信息中的关键部分,从而提高语音合成的流畅度。

(2)采用多尺度训练方法,使得模型能够更好地适应不同长度的文字信息。

(3)引入声学模型,使语音合成效果更加接近真实人类的语音。

三、人工智能对话技术的应用

张伟在语音识别与合成技术方面的研究成果,为人工智能对话技术的应用奠定了基础。以下是一些基于人工智能对话技术的应用场景:

  1. 智能客服

通过语音识别与合成技术,可以实现智能客服系统,为用户提供24小时在线服务。用户可以通过语音输入问题,系统自动识别问题并给出相应的答案。


  1. 智能语音助手

智能语音助手是人工智能对话技术的重要应用之一。用户可以通过语音指令与智能语音助手进行交互,实现日程管理、信息查询、语音翻译等功能。


  1. 智能教育

人工智能对话技术可以应用于智能教育领域,为学生提供个性化学习方案。通过语音识别与合成技术,可以实现语音互动教学,提高学生的学习兴趣和效果。

总之,张伟在人工智能对话技术领域的研究成果,为我国语音识别与合成技术的发展做出了重要贡献。随着技术的不断进步,人工智能对话技术将在更多领域发挥重要作用,为我们的生活带来更多便利。

猜你喜欢:聊天机器人开发